Are international efforts to alleviate poverty in Africa undermining the very communities they aim to benefit? Good Fortune presents a unique perspective on human rights abuses and environmental destruction carried out in the name of progress in Kenya. With a broad scope and intimate style, the film portrays surprising stories of human perseverance in the face of projects that may be doing more harm than good.
Dir Landon Van Soest, Jeremy Levine, Kenya, 2009, 73 mins, subtitles
